RESUMO

Objective To analysis TORCH pathogens infection of women in childbearing age in Beijing area,and to explore the relationship of TORCH infection with the level of TNF-α.Methods Using ELISA detect serum IgM and IgG antibody of TOX,RV,CMV,HSV-I and HSV-II from 970 cases of women during Jan.2015 to Dec.2015.TNF-αlevels of TORCH infection and control group were also determined by ELISA,the results were analyzed.Results Of 970 women,the IgM pos-itive rates of TOX,RV,CMV,HSV-I and HSV-II were 1.65%,2.16%,4.54%,17.42% and 6.08%,respectively.The IgG positive rates of them were 3.81%,93.40%,92.47%,64.02% and 14.64% respectively.The positive rates of CMV and HSV-I IgM for women <30 years old were higher than that of ≥30 years old (χ2=4.558,4.051;P<0.05).HSV-I IgM had statistically higher infection rate in summer than other seasons (χ2=5.356,P<0.05).TNF-αlevels of TORCH IgM positive group were elevated compared with control group (t=10.219,P<0.01).Conclusion Women planning pregnancy were easier infected by TORCH in Beijing area during 2015 with specific epidemiological features.TNF-αalso plays detri-mental role during reproduction of childbearing age women.

RESUMO

Objective To investigate inhibition effect of leptin on apoptosis of MCF-7 cells and its potential mechanism.Methods MCF-7 cells were cultured and devided into 5 groups:control group,tamoxifen (10-5 mol/L) group,tamoxifen(10-5 mol/L)-leptin(102 ng/mL)group,tamoxifen (10-5 mol/L)-leptin(103 ng/mL) group,tamoxifen(10-5 mol/L)-leptin(104 ng/mL)group.Fourty-eight hours after being treated with corresponding concentration of leptin and tamoxifen respectively,all groups of cells were quantatively tested for apoptosis by ELISA and were semi-quantatively detected for survivin,Bcl-2,Bax mRNA change by real-time PCR.Results Tamoxifen induced MCF-7 apoptosis were inhibited by leptin at a serial concentration of 103 ng/mL,104 ng/mL.Meanwhile,leptin largely enhanced survivin mRNA expression in MCF-7 cells,compared with control group.However,no significant increase of BCL-2,BAX mRNA in MCF-7 cells was observed after leptin treatment in either group.Conclusions Leptin could effectively inhibit tamoxifen induced MCF-7 apoptosis in a dose dependent manner.The potential mechanisrn of leptin' apoptosis inbition in MCF-7 cells may involve upregulation of survivin mRNA.

RESUMO

ObjectiveTo investigate the inhibitory effect of lentivirusly-mediated ObR-siRNA on transplanted MCF-7 human breast cancer cells by intratumoral injection.MethodsA model of subcutaneous implanted tumor was generated through injecting MCF-7 human breast cancer cells into the nude mice.Thirty established mice with MCF-7 breast cancer cells xenograft were divided into 3 groups randomly,and mice in the experimental group were intratumorally injected with ObR-siRNA lentivirus,while the negative control group and blank control group mice were injected with the same dose of negative lentivirus and normal saline.All mice were subcutaneously injected with recombinant human leptin around the tumor site once a day.Tumor size was blindly measured every other day and the mRNA expression and protein expression levels of ObR in each group were determined.ResultsKnockdown of ObR-treated xenografted nude mice with a high leptin microenvironment was successfully established.Local injection of ObR-siRNA lentivirus significantly suppressed the established tumor growth in nude mice(P < 0.01,P <0.01 ).Real time-PCR and Western blotting showed that the mRNA and protein expression of ObR was decreased in the ObR-siRNA lentivirus group( P < 0.01,P < 0.01 ).ConclusionsIntratumoral injection of recomhinant ObR-siRNA lentivirus inhibits the growth of MCF-7 cells xenografts in the nude mice,suggesting that ObR might represent a therapeutic target in the genotherapies of human breast cancer.

RESUMO

Objective To investigate the different effect of exogenous leptin on estrogen receptor α,β mRNA in human breast tumor tissue in nude mice xenograft models. Methods We made nude mice xenograft models of MCF-7 human breast cancer cells cultured in vitro, then divided them into experimental group of]eptin( n = 30)and control group of normal saline( n = 30)randomly. The models of experimental group were injected subcutaneously the recombinant human leptin for 15 consecutive days, the models of control group were injected subcutaneously the same dose of normal saline. A real- time quantitative RT- PCR assay was developed to quantify the expression of estrogen receptor α, β mRNA in tumor tissue, using the relative quantitative analysis. Results The leptin-intervened nude mice xenograft models were safely established. The relative quantitation of estrogen receptor α mRNA was significantly higher in the leptin group than in the normal saline group ( P < 0.01 ), the relative quantitation of estrogen receptor β mRNA was significantly lower in the leptin group than in the normal saline group ( P < 0. 01 ). Conclusion The nude mice xenograft models can be safely intervened with human leptin by subcutaneous injection around tumor.Estrogen receptor is one of the targets of leptin in the progress of breast cancer. Exogenous human leptin can up- regulate the expression of estrogen receptor α and down- regulate the expression of the estrogen receptor βin nude mice xenograft models of human breast tumor.

RESUMO

Leptin,a 16 kD protein encoded by ob gene,has been shown to play a pivotal role in satiaty control and adipose metabolism.However,numemus recent studies indicme that leptin may also take part in mammary cells transformation,proliferation and angiogensis.Those evidences suggest that leptin has an important role in the mammary cell tumorigenesis and progession,but the undedine mechanism needs further exploration.Our aim is to review the current andvances on leptin's role in tumourigenesis and progression of breast cancer from perspectives of in vitro,aniamal model and breast cancer biopsy studies.

RESUMO

Objective To investigate whether HSP90α could be a sensitive and specific serum biomarker for the diagnosis and progression of lung cancer. Methods In the present study, different secretomic analy-ses on the two human lung adenocarcinoma cell lines CL1-0 and CL1-5 with low and high metastatic poten-tial, respectively, were performed using sodium dodecyl sulfate-polyacrylamide gel electrophoresis and ma-trix-assisted laser desorption/ionization time-of-flight mass spectrometry. The candidate biomarker was con-firmed by Western blotting, and was further analyzed in 224 serum samples including 141 lung cancer, 37 benign pulmonary diseases, as well as 46 healthy individuals using ELISA assay. Results HSP90α was sig-nificantly upregulated in the CM of CL1-5 cells. It was found that the levels of HSP90α were specifically ele-vated in the sera of non-small cell lung cancer compared with other groups. At the cut-off point 0.535 on the receiver operating oharacteristie curve, HSP90α could comparatively discriminate lung cancer from benign lung disease and healthy control groups with sensitivity of 0. 817, specificity 0. 919 and total accuracy 80. 14%. Conclusion HSP90α may be a potential useful serum biomarker for discriminating lung cancer from benign lung diseases and healthy individuals and staging of non-small cell lung cancer.

RESUMO

Objective We established a model of human breast cancer in nude mice, to discuss the feature of pathology and biology of breast cancer,and give help to establish tools of pathogen research. Methods Human breast cancer cells MCF-7 were subcutaneously injected into the right armpit of nude mice to establish human breast cancer models.The mice were divided into composite group, estrogen group, leptin group and the blank group (30 in each). In the composite group,estrogen and leptin were injected into peripheral region of the tumor daily.In the estrogen group,estrogen was injected.In the leptin group, leptin was injected.In the blank group, physiological saline was injected.Tumor growth was observed, and the volume of the tumor was recorded.The tumor tissues obtained from the mice were pathologically examined. Results (1)The tumor-taking rate of leptin group and the blank group were 46.7% (14/30)and33.3% (10/30) ,and the mode is failure.In composite group and estrogen group they were 96.7% (29/30) and 70% (28/30).There was not significant difference between them ( P < 0.05).(2) The differences of average diameter and volume were statistically significant between the composite group and the estrogen group (P < 0.05).(3) Pathology diagnosis was invasive ductal carcinoma. Conclusions (1) Establishing human breast cancer model in nude mice need the stimulation of estrogen. The tumor-taking rate of nude mice has no relationship with leptin.(2) In the study in vivo, leptin as same as estrogen has stimulating effect on MCF-7 cells proliferation.(3) The transplanted cancer cell partly have the pathology and biology features of the human breast cancer cells and give help to establish tools of pathogen research.

RESUMO

Recently, Geographic Information Systems (GIS) , as it could effectively combine space data (map) and social attributed information (database), has far-reaching impact the development of other disci-plines. Application of GIS as a tool to study epidemiology of breast cancer, can analyze the various factors affecting the distribution of breast cancer, determine their spatial distribution and spatial-temporal trends and spatial clustering analysis, the reconstruction of historical exposure to on-site to monitor the relationship be-tween living environment and breast cancer and thereby help the decision makers in targeted health policy. This paper discusses the application of GIS for breast cancer research progress .

RESUMO

Breast cancer is one of the most common cancers in women and has been increasing in the last few years. Tumor markers are usually substances occurring in blood or tissue which might be clinically usable in patients with cancer. Owing to a lack of sensitivity for early disease and lack of specificity, none of the a-vailable markers is of much value for the early detection of breast cancer. To identify potential early-stage markers for breast cancer is a difficult problem. Here we summarizes the application of tumor markers in the diagnosis and prognostic prediction in breast cancer, which include CA153 ,CEA, PR and AR, and recently defined markers such as miRNA, hMAM, Midkine.

RESUMO

Objective To observe the therapeutic effect of Dan-Shen Injection in the treatment of acute pancreatitis. Methods Forty-two cases of acute pancreatitis were classified into 2 groups randomly. The control group was given routine treatment. The therapeutic group was given with routine treatment combinat-ing with Dan-Shen Injection. Results The number of normal WBC cases within 7 days was more in the therapeutic group than that in the control group (P < 0. 05). The recover time of amylases in blood was shor-ter in the therapeutic group than that in the control group (P < 0. 05). The incidence rate of complication, the operative rate and the mortality in the therapeutic group were lower than that in the control group (P <0.05). Conclusion In the treatment of acute pancreatitis, Dan-Shen Injection can enhance the therapeutic efficacy, shorten the course of treatment and reduce the incidence rate of complication and the mortality.

RESUMO

As an increasing threat to women's health worldwide, breast cancer has many well-established risk factors, including genetic suscebility, high concentration of serum estrogen, early-age menarche, late-age menopause and postmenopansal obesity. However, these risk factors only account for about half of the in-cidence of breast cancer. Recent studies provided some clues that three primary hormone responsive virues-human papilloma virus (HPV), mouse mammary tumor virus (MMTV) and Epstein Barr virus (EBV)may act play roles in pathogenesis of human breast cancer. This review aims to have a close look at advances on the potential role, probable mechanism and relating hypothesis of Human papillomavirus in human breast cancer.

RESUMO

Since Bence-Jones protein was discovered and used in multiple myeloma, many tumor markers have been used in diagnosis and treatment monitoring of various cancers. However the lack of specificity and sensitivity of most tumor markers is always limiting their application in research and clinical diagnosis currently. It is predicted that the future development of tumor marker research may mainly focus on the innovation of research strategies, such as combined detection of a set of related tumors marker and comprehensive interpretation of testing results.

RESUMO

Objective To explore the diagnostic value of spiral CT for the intestinal obstruction of unknown causes.Methods The CT findings of 115 intestinal obstructive patients with unknown causes were analyzed retrospectively.Results Of the 115 patients,the diagnosis of intestinal obstruction was comfirmed by CT in 110 cases patients,the correct diagnostic rate was 95.7%.Conclusions Abdominal CT is a rapid、simple and effective means for diagnosis of the location、cause and degree of obstruction in cases of intestinal obstruction with unknown cause.It can act as an important basis for the treatment program by doctors.
